2B. Search Parameters and Market Conditions
Each search is conducted in line with the client’s stated requirements, budget and preferred locations.
The Glasgow rental market is competitive and availability varies by area, season and demand. Where requirements are highly specific, budgets restrictive, or suitable stock limited, appropriate properties may not arise within the desired timeframe.
If a client declines properties that reasonably fall within the agreed brief, or if no suitable properties arise due to market conditions or client-set constraints, this does not constitute a failure to deliver the service.
Fees remain payable for the work undertaken, including search activity, shortlisting, communication with agents, viewings and market monitoring.
